Intended Use

This cordless adhesive dispenser is designed for professional
caulking and adhesive dispensing applications.
DO nOT use under wet conditions or in the presence of
flammable liquids or gases.
This material dispenser is a professional power tool.
DO nOT let children come into contact with the tool.
Supervision is required when inexperienced operators use
this tool.
Young children and the infirm. This appliance is not
intended for use by young children or infirm persons
without supervision.
This product is not intended for use by persons (including
children) suffering from diminished physical, sensory or
mental abilities; lack of experience, knowledge or skills
unless they are supervised by a person responsible for their
safety. Children should never be left alone with this product.

Fuel Gauge Battery Packs (Fig. B)
Some D
WALT battery packs include a fuel gauge which
e
consists of three green LED lights that indicate the level of
charge remaining in the battery pack.
To actuate the fuel gauge, press and hold the fuel gauge
button 
 16 
. A combination of the three green LED lights will
illuminate designating the level of charge left. When the level
of charge in the battery is below the usable limit, the fuel gauge
will not illuminate and the battery will need to be recharged.
nOTE: The fuel gauge is only an indication of the charge left on
the battery pack. It does not indicate tool functionality and is
subject to variation based on product components, temperature
and end-user application.
The DCE560, DCE571 and the DCE580 cordless material
dispensers come fully assembled.
The DCE560 accepts 300-310 ml. cartridges.
The DCE571 accepts 300-310 ml cartridges or 400 ml
sausage packs.
The DCE580 accepts 300-310 ml cartridges, 400 ml or 600ml
sausage packs.
